#d0948e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d0948e is composed of 81.6% red, 58%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.8%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 5.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.3% and a lightness of 68.6%. #d0948e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a1291d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

● #d0948e color description : Slightly desaturated red.
The hexadecimal color #d0948e has RGB values of R:208, G:148,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.32,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13669518.
